n distinctive and stylish elegance n a quick run n a footrace run at top speed n a punctuation mark (-) used between parts of a compound word or between the syllables of a word when the word is divided at the end of a line of text n the longer of the two telegraphic signals used in Morse code n the act of moving with great haste v run or move very quickly or hastily v break into pieces, as by striking or knocking over v hurl or thrust violently v destroy or break v cause to lose courage v add an enlivening or altering element to
